Even 8-year-olds make fun of me.

Posted in General, Tee Hee at 12:22 pm by Adriene

Yesterday was NOT GOOD. For the uninitiated, let me tell you: Atlanta traffic SUCKS on Halloween. It’s bad any other day, but something about October 31st makes the level of suckitude skyrocket to astronomical levels. My usual hour to hour and 15 minute commute turned to two hours and 15 minutes yesterday. I was less-than-pleased.

However, Jeff was already at home passing out candy to youngsters, so I didn’t need to worry about flooring it home so I could beat the kids there. Oddly, we didn’t have that many trick-or-treaters this year. I blame it on the fact that we have about 10 new neighborhoods full of McMansions around us, which means all the kids in our neighborhood pretty much drive to the “rich” neighborhoods so they can get better candy. But that’s okay. More leftovers for me!

The apex of the evening, however, had to be around 7:15pm. Jeff decided it was my turn to answer the door, so I grabbed the bowl of candy and marched down the half-flight of stairs to the front door. I opened it to reveal a princess, a football player, Spiderman, and an eight-year-old in glasses wearing a black robe with a Gryffindor patch on it, and a maroon and gold tie.

“Oh!” I exclaimed. “You must be Harry Potter.”

The kid kinda stared at me for a minute, then gave me a look as if I had just sprouted an arm out of my forehead.

“NO,” he informed me. “I am NOT Harry. I’m RON. I HAVE RED HAIR. SEE?”

“Oh, sorry, the glasses threw me.”

I closed the door and walked upstairs to find my husband doubled over in laughter. I guess he finds it funny that a kid in elementary school corrected me on something Harry Potter-related.

Now I need to find out where that kid lives so I can TP his house.
